在数控编程领域,G指令扮演着至关重要的角色。G指令全称为“准备功能指令”,主要用于设定机床的运动状态和加工方式。本文将从专业角度出发,对数控编程G指令的各类含义进行详细阐述。
G指令按照功能可分为以下几类:
1. 初始化指令:G17、G18、G19
这类指令用于设定刀具的旋转方向和坐标系统。G17设定XY平面,G18设定XZ平面,G19设定YZ平面。
2. 移动指令:G00、G01、G02、G03
G00为快速定位指令,G01为直线插补指令,G02为顺时针圆弧插补指令,G03为逆时针圆弧插补指令。
3. 回参考点指令:G28、G29
G28用于使机床回到参考点,G29用于在返回参考点后进行循环加工。
4. 切换平面指令:G17、G18、G19
与初始化指令类似,用于设定当前加工平面。
5. 主轴转速指令:G96、G97
G96用于恒定切削速度,G97用于恒定主轴转速。
6. 切削液指令:G8、G9
G8用于开启切削液,G9用于关闭切削液。
7. 切削参数指令:G10
G10用于设定刀具补偿参数。
8. 切削方式指令:G40、G41、G42
G40用于取消刀具半径补偿,G41用于左偏刀具半径补偿,G42用于右偏刀具半径补偿。
9. 主轴定位指令:G23、G24
G23用于主轴正转定位,G24用于主轴反转定位。
10. 切削循环指令:G81、G82、G83、G84、G85、G86、G88、G89
这些指令用于实现各种切削循环,如钻孔、扩孔、铰孔等。
接下来,我们详细解析各类G指令的含义:
1. G00:快速定位指令,使刀具以最快速度移动到指定位置。
2. G01:直线插补指令,使刀具以给定速度沿直线轨迹移动。
3. G02:顺时针圆弧插补指令,使刀具以给定速度沿顺时针方向进行圆弧插补。
4. G03:逆时针圆弧插补指令,使刀具以给定速度沿逆时针方向进行圆弧插补。
5. G28:回参考点指令,使机床回到参考点。
6. G96:恒定切削速度指令,使主轴以恒定速度旋转。
7. G8:开启切削液指令,用于冷却和润滑。
8. G41:左偏刀具半径补偿指令,使刀具在加工过程中向左偏移。
9. G23:主轴正转定位指令,使主轴正转。
10. G84:钻孔循环指令,实现钻孔、倒角、退刀等操作。
数控编程G指令在加工过程中发挥着举足轻重的作用。掌握各类G指令的含义,有助于提高编程效率和加工质量。在实际应用中,应根据加工需求选择合适的G指令,以达到最佳加工效果。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。